Do you have a yearly budget?
If landscaping is budgeted at $400, the committee or person overseeing that project does not need to go to the board to get approval, since the budget has already been approved at a meeting, usually by the Members or Board.

Hi Sharon ... what do your HOA documents state?

My HOA by-laws has a section listing transactions which require membership approval and one is (short version):

Any expenditures not anticipated or reflected in budget items noted and approved by members, then would need approval only if singly or aggregated exceeds 10% of the annual budget.
